Leetcode【26】:Remove Element
来源:互联网 发布:电商美工月度自我评价 编辑:程序博客网 时间:2024/06/06 02:10
题目:给定一个sorted数组,删除数组中等于element的元素。
分析:和25题类似,25题是前后2个元素比较确定是否相等然后删除,而此题是直接同element比较,相同则删除。
class Solution{public:int removeElement(int A[], int n, int elem){int len=0;for(int i=0;i<n;++i){if(A[i]!=elem)A[len++]=A[i];//如果与elem不相等,就直接从后往前覆盖。}return len;}};
0 0
- leetcode 26 Remove Element
- Leetcode【26】:Remove Element
- LeetCode:Remove Element
- LeetCode: Remove Element
- [Leetcode] Remove Element
- LeetCode: Remove Element
- leetcode 39: Remove Element
- [LeetCode] Remove Element
- Leetcode: Remove Element
- Leetcode:Remove Element
- Leetcode:Remove Element
- Leetcode:Remove Element
- [LeetCode]Remove Element
- LeetCode-Remove Element
- LeetCode - Remove Element
- LeetCode | Remove Element
- leetcode之Remove Element
- LeetCode - Remove Element
- C++ Primer 第十五章 面向对象编程
- mac os x 触摸板点击无效
- Leetcode【25】:Remove Duplicates from Sorted Array
- java总结(内部类)
- ActiveModel::ForbiddenAttributes 错误
- Leetcode【26】:Remove Element
- 用idea编写appium用例
- WAP、触屏版网站及APP的区别
- CAD 设置原点 UCS M
- vc6静态库的生成和调用
- 【java基础】break continue return
- android开发中资源文件和资源ID是如何映射的
- 创业杂记——重视自己【序】
- 【LeetCode】Combination Sum